Does my butterfly have a disease?

Any help here would be greatly appreciated. I noticed this white grouping on my butterfly tonight. Fish is acting normal and continues to eat fine. Best pictures I could currently obtain.

Yes, most likely Lymphocystis also know as cauliflower disease.

There is no treatment for it, keep the water clean, feed the fish healthy food and it will go away on its own.

Fish might have resurgence from time to time. Is kind of like human herpes.
